Home
last modified time | relevance | path

Searched refs:DashingLineEffect (Results 1 – 1 of 1) sorted by relevance

/third_party/skia/src/gpu/ops/
DDashOp.cpp899 class DashingLineEffect : public GrGeometryProcessor { class
920 DashingLineEffect(const SkPMColor4f&, AAMode aaMode, const SkMatrix& localMatrix,
939 class DashingLineEffect::Impl : public ProgramImpl {
955 void DashingLineEffect::Impl::onEmitCode(EmitArgs& args, GrGPArgs* gpArgs) { in onEmitCode()
956 const DashingLineEffect& de = args.fGeomProc.cast<DashingLineEffect>(); in onEmitCode()
1036 void DashingLineEffect::Impl::setData(const GrGLSLProgramDataManager& pdman, in setData()
1039 const DashingLineEffect& de = geomProc.cast<DashingLineEffect>(); in setData()
1049 GrGeometryProcessor* DashingLineEffect::Make(SkArenaAlloc* arena, in Make()
1055 return new (ptr) DashingLineEffect(color, aaMode, localMatrix, usesLocalCoords); in Make()
1059 void DashingLineEffect::addToKey(const GrShaderCaps& caps, GrProcessorKeyBuilder* b) const { in addToKey()
[all …]